Subaru Impreza Key Problems
Subaru Impreza keys allow owners to lock or unlock their vehicle by simply pressing one button. A dead battery for the coin in the key fob is the main reason for the key fob to not function.
It is easy to replace the battery. First, locate the small unit that houses the flat round battery within the key encasement. Open it and replace the battery, ensuring that the right side is facing up.
Keys that were stolen or Lost Subaru Keys are not found
We've all experienced it: you reach in your pocket to get keys, but they're nowhere to be seen. Fortunately, it's not difficult to find your subaru forester replacement key keys and there are many options to replace them quickly and cheaply.
If you have a standard metal key you can take it to a shop or locksmith that stocks subaru key replacement bristol blanks (these are typically marked with "subaru car key replacement") and have them duplicated. If they need to replace the battery on the key fob, they can buy a CR-2032 at the majority of hardware stores, or online retailers like Amazon.
You'll have to visit a Subaru dealer or an automotive locksmith to program new keys. You'll pay between $50-$250, based on whether your Subaru has a transponder or smart key.
To get a new key programmed, you'll need to provide the locksmith or dealer with your vehicle identification number (VIN), which is located on the dashboard near the windshield. They'll need this number to confirm that your vehicle is in warranty and that the new key has been coded for the specific model and year of your Subaru. The VIN also includes information about the maker, where the car was manufactured, as well as whether it has any unique features, such as an immobilizer, that prevent the engine from running if the wrong key is used.
Faulty Key Fob
There are a myriad of causes why the key fob won't work properly. It may be a straightforward issue with the battery, or it may require a more complex repair. A dead battery, programming issues with the car, or other electrical issues in the vehicle are among the most common problems with the Subaru keyfob.
